The Wildlife Action Plan was created by the North Carolina Wildlife Resources Commission to address conservation needs of the state over the next decade. In this fourth of a five-part series, the authors discuss how the plan is being implemented in the Coastal Plains. In this region water is the hub around which conservation of land and animals revolves.
